The sense of security that comes from familiarity with zippers
The biggest difference between the third generation and the fourth generation is the zipper used in the coin pocket. Even though cashless transactions have progressed, there are still situations where you need coins. Zipper coin pockets are a part that has been used in many wallets, and I think many people have become accustomed to them and will grow to love them. However, some people have complained that even the thin zipper sliders for wallets don't feel right when they hit the card side when folded in half, so this is a two-way street.
3rd generation: The zipper is convenient, but the slider hits the card section and coins do not completely stop moving up and down.
4th generation: The zipper has been removed and the coin pockets are completely separate from each other, but I miss the ease of use of a zipper.
To sum it up, I think it's something like this. 

A turning point that brings the soul of canvas to leather
SOLAHANPU has long pursued the possibilities of high-density canvas. This third generation is the first time that the "technology to push the limits of thinness and strength" cultivated in the process has been fully sublimated into leather. The early third generation used waxed canvas on the outside and goatskin on the inside, while the later third generation used cowhide on the outside and goatskin on the inside . This masterpiece, born from the encounter of the finest leather in the history of Tenuis, which began with canvas, is truly a product that can be said to be a turning point for the brand.
